Lateral from Private Bank Analyst into IB

Background: Current rotational analyst in the private bank at a bulge bracket. Will have rotations in traditional relationship management, asset management, and structured product sales and trading.

My goal is to lateral into IB (likely at same bank) at the completion of the 2 year program. Which of the following would be the most beneficial?

1) Try and complete level 2 of the CFA by the completion of the program. I figure this will prove competence in areas of finance that aren’t covered in PB (Balance sheet, LBOs, etc)

2) Try and transfer into S&T and then make the switch to IB further down the line.

Any insight is appreciated here and feel free to let me know if I have my head up my ass.
